3 Sistem Berbasis Komputer
Sistem berbasis komputer bertujuan untuk mendukung berbagai fungsi bisnis atau untuk mengembangkan suatu produk yang dapat dijual untuk menghasilkan keuntungan bisnis Contoh: Bagian pemasaran suatu perusahaan akan memanfaatkan data yang ada untuk mengetahui segmentasi pembeli dari suatu produk Elemen-elemen sistem berbasis komputer: Perangkat lunak (program komputer, struktur data, dan dokumen yang berhubungan) Perangkat keras (perangkat elektronik dan elektromekanik) Manusia (user yang memakai perangkat lunak dan perangkat keras) Basisdata (kumpulan informasi besar dan terorganisir yang diakses melalui perangkat lunak) Dokumentasi (manual, formulir, dan informasi deskriptif lainnya) Prosedur (langkah-langkah yang menentukan penggunaan elemen sistem) Sistem: kumpulan dari komponen yang saling berelasi Informasi

4 Pemodelan Sistem Karakteristik model yang dibuat
Mendefinisikan proses yang dibutuhkan sesuai dengan permintaan Menggambarkan sifat suatu proses dan berasumsi tentang dasar dari proses itu Secara jelas menyebutkan bagaimana proses input kedalam model Menampilkan sistem secara keseluruhan ( termasuk output) yang memungkinkan engineer memahami keseluruhan proses

5 Faktor-faktor yang harus diperhatikan dalam pembuatan model
Asumsi Membuat model sesuai dengan masalah yang akan diselesaikan Simplifikasi Model yang dibuat harus tepat waktu sesuai dengan yang telah ditentukan Batasan Model harus memiliki batasan yang jelas Kendala Digunakan sebagai pedoman dalam pembuatan model dan panduan jika model akan diterapkan Preferensi Panduan dalam pemilihan arsitektur data, fungsi, dan teknologi

14 Laporan tentang kegagalan dalam pembangunan sistem (1995)
31.1% of projects will be canceled before they ever get completed. 52.7% of projects will cost over 189% of their original estimates. 1995 American companies and government agencies will spend $81 billion for canceled software projects. These same organizations will pay an additional $59 billion for software projects that will be completed, but will exceed their original time estimates.

18 Jenis Rekayasa Kebutuhan
1. User Requirement Statements in natural language plus diagrams of the services the system provides and its operational constraints. Written for customers 2. System Requirement A structured document setting out detailed descriptions of the system services. Written as a contract between client and contractor

23 System Requirement Functional Requirement Non-Functional Requirement

24 Functional Requirement
Statements of services the system should provide, how the system should react to particular inputs and how the system should behave in particular situations

25 Describe functionality or system services
Depend on the type of software, expected users and the type of system where the software is used Functional user requirements may be high-level statements of what the system should do but functional system requirements should describe the system services in detail

26 example The user shall be able to search either all of the initial set of databases or select a subset from it The system shall provide appropriate viewers for the user to read documents in the document store Every order shall be allocated a unique identifier (ORDER_ID) which the user shall be able to copy to the account’s permanent storage area.

27 Non-Functional Requirement
Behavioural properties the system must have; Operational Performance Security Cultural and political

28 Define system properties and constraints e. g
Define system properties and constraints e.g. reliability, response time and storage requirements. Constraints are I/O device capability, system representations, etc. Non-functional requirements may be more critical than functional requirements. If these are not met, the system is useless

29 Non-functional classification
Operational The physical and technical environments in which the system will operate. Product performance Requirements which specify that the delivered product must behave in a particular way e.g. execution speed, reliability, etc. Security Who has authorized access to the system under what circumstances. Cultural and political Requirements which are a consequence of organisational policies and procedures e.g. process standards used, implementation requirements, etc.

30 example Operational Performance Security Cultural and political
The system should be able to fit in a pocket or purse Performance Any interaction between the user and the system should not exceed 2 seconds. Security Only direct managers can see personnel records of staff. Cultural and political Company policy says that we only buy computers from Dell.

32 Contoh dalam kasus peminjaman buku di perpustakaan
Functional Requirement Pengguna bisa mencari semua informasi tentang buku atau bisa memilih salah satu dari informasi tentang buku Semua peminjam memiliki pengenal yang unik Sistem mampu catat transaksi peminjaman, pengembalian dan denda secara lengkap Hari libur bisa di-set sejak awal, dan bisa menerima perubahan dengan otoritas khusus Harus komplit (kebutuhan layanan jelas dan lengkap) dan konsisten (tidak kontradiksi dengan yang didefinisikan)

33 Non-Functional Requirement
Kecepatan akses Keamanan data Besarnya kapasitas penyimpanan yang diperlukan Privasi masing-masing account Bahasa pemrograman yang digunakan Sistem operasi yang digunakan
